In the world of software development, success is not merely defined by delivering a functional product; it is about delivering the right product that precisely meets the needs of the client and end-users. This is where the importance of proper requirements gathering comes into play. The process of gathering and documenting project requirements lays the groundwork for a successful software development endeavor. In this article, we explore why proper requirements gathering is paramount for any software development project.

1. Understanding Client Needs:
At the heart of every software development project is the client’s vision and specific requirements. Proper requirements gathering allows developers to gain a deep understanding of what the client wants to achieve with the software. By engaging in active communication with the client and stakeholders, developers can comprehend their needs, goals, and objectives. This understanding is the foundation on which the entire development process is built.

2. Scope Definition and Control:
Requirements gathering is instrumental in defining the scope of the project. It helps establish clear boundaries of what functionalities and features will be included in the software. This clarity not only guides the development team throughout the project but also helps manage client expectations. With a well-defined scope, developers can avoid scope creep – the uncontrolled expansion of project scope – which can lead to budget overruns and delays.

3. Minimizing Miscommunications:
Miscommunication can be a significant roadblock in any software development project. Properly gathering and documenting requirements ensures that all stakeholders are on the same page. The requirements document serves as a point of reference, reducing the likelihood of misunderstandings between the client and the development team. Clear and unambiguous requirements minimize the risk of costly rework and revisions later in the project life cycle.

4. Early Detection of Issues:
The requirements gathering process allows developers to identify potential issues and challenges early on. By thoroughly understanding the project’s needs, developers can spot potential risks and roadblocks before they turn into significant problems. This proactive approach to risk management enables the team to devise appropriate mitigation strategies and safeguards the project’s timeline and budget.

5. Cost-Effectiveness:
Investing time and effort in proper requirements gathering may seem like an initial delay, but it proves to be highly cost-effective in the long run. When the requirements are well-defined from the start, there are fewer chances of costly reworks, changes, or project restarts. It reduces the overall development time and ensures the optimal utilization of resources, resulting in a more efficient and budget-friendly project.

6. Increased Client Satisfaction:
Software development projects that prioritize requirements gathering often lead to higher client satisfaction. When clients see their vision accurately translated into a functional software solution, it fosters a sense of trust and confidence in the development team. A satisfied client is more likely to establish a long-term partnership and recommend the development team to others.
